The Communications Executive will support the planning and execution of Scorpio India's internal communications and employer branding initiatives. The role involves creating compelling content across digital and print channels, designing visual communication assets, supporting employee engagement initiatives, coordinating with stakeholders, and capturing stories that strengthen Scorpio India's culture and employer brand.
Key Responsibilities of the Role:
The incumbent is responsible and accountable for:
· Support the execution of Scorpio India's internal communications strategy.
· Create engaging communication content for emails, digital screens, newsletters, intranet, and other internal platforms.
· Develop content for Scorpio India's LinkedIn page, including employee stories, hiring campaigns, event highlights and employer branding initiatives.
· Design communication collateral including posters, standees, presentations, banners, digital creatives and social media assets using Canva and Adobe Creative Suite.
· Assist in conceptualising communication campaigns that encourage employee participation and engagement.
· Photograph and document internal events, employee activities and celebrations for internal and external communication.
· Edit photographs and create short-form videos, reels and highlight videos for employer branding.
· Coordinate with internal stakeholders to gather information, review communication material and ensure timely execution of projects.
· Ensure consistency in Scorpio India's communication style, visual identity and brand guidelines.
· Support cross-functional initiatives, employee engagement activities and corporate events from planning through execution.
· Track communication requests, manage multiple projects simultaneously and deliver within agreed timelines.
· Identify new communication formats and creative ideas that improve employee engagement and digital reach.
Desired Skills:
·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
· Strong storytelling and copywriting ability.
· Proficiency in Canva.
·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ign; Premiere Pro is an advantage).
· Basic photography and photo editing skills.
· Understanding of visual design principles and layout.
· Ability to manage multiple projects with strong attention to detail.
· Strong stakeholder management and interpersonal skills.
· Ability to think creatively, work independently and execute with minimal supervision.
Awareness of social media trends and employee engagement practices.
